QALQILYA: Israeli occupation forces today prevented several Palestinian citizens from accessing a mosque in the town of Kafr Qaddoum, east of Qalqilya, ahead of the Friday noon prayers. According to local sources, Israeli forces surrounded the Omar bin Al Khattab Mosque, one of Qalqilya's oldest mosques, and prevented citizens' access, leading to confrontations. Forces attacked citizens with sound bombs and tear gas canisters, however, no injuries were reported. Source: Palestine news & Information Agency - WAFA
